When trying to play 25 or 50 fps content, I dont get any video over VGA This only affects consoles which output PAL-50 and PAL-60 output modes. There is a known issue in which 25 or 50 fps video sometimes doesnt display over a VGA connection if you have previously connected your Xbox over component video output. The workaround for this issue is as follows: 1. Connect your Xbox 360 to a display device using a component video cable 2. Go to the System Blade 3. Go to Console Settings 4. Go to Display 5. Set your display settings to a different resolution than is currently selected (e.g., set it to 480p if your current setting is 720p) 6. You should see a slider with the words Your display settings have changed. You can keep this setting or try another. Do you want to keep the new settings? If you keep the new settings, your TV will be tested to see if it also supports this setting at 50Hz. Answer Yes, keep these settings
